About the role
As an Associate Project Manager, you will have an opportunity to learn and grow alongside our dedicated Project Management team. You will provide advanced administrative support to operations, administration, and management for commercial real estate projects. This will include documentation preparation, issue for commitment, and reporting. You may also be responsible for managing smaller projects with oversight from a more expert Project Manager or leader.
This job is part of the Project Management function. They are responsible for the management of projects from initiation through completion.
What you'll do
-
Support Project Management team to manage all facets of project management (budget, schedule, procurement, quality & risk) for individual commercial real estate projects including planning, design, construction, occupancy, and closeout.
-
Implement project documentation governance aligned with company and client requirements. Ensure project data integrity and documentation are accurate, timely, and coordinated.
-
Track the progress of each project against goals, objectives, approved budgets, and approved timelines. Reports status and variances. Crafts action plans to meet objectives, budget, and schedule.
-
May manage smaller projects as assigned. May lead third-party project delivery resources/team (typically smaller team) and be responsible for tracking performance and motivating team members.
-
Apply general knowledge of standard principles and techniques/procedures to accomplish assigned tasks and address routine problems.
-
Have a broad understanding and knowledge of your field and some knowledge of several job subject areas within the function.
-
Lead by example and model behaviors that are consistent with CBRE RISE values. May convince others to reach an agreement. Explain complex information to others in straightforward situations.
-
Impact the quality of own work and the work of others on the team.
-
Work primarily within standardized procedures and practices to achieve objectives and meet deadlines.
-
Other duties as assigned.
What you'll need
Applicants must be currently authorized to work in the United States without the need for visa sponsorship now or in the future.
-
Bachelor's Degree preferred with 2-5 years of relevant experience. Instead of a degree, a combination of experience and education will be considered.
-
In-depth knowledge of Microsoft Office products. Examples include Word, Excel, Outlook, etc.
-
Previous AEC experience preferred and should include construction project management, owner's rep, or project management experience for commercial projects.
-
Ability to read and understand architectural drawings, knowledge of leases, contracts, and construction practices is helpful.
-
Understanding of existing procedures and standards to solve slightly complex problems. and the ability to analyze possible solutions using technical experience to apply appropriate judgment and precedents.
-
Strong interpersonal skills with an inquisitive mentality.
